Bathroom Attendant Arrested for Assault on Giuditta D’Elia in Rossani Park; Four Others Investigated
Angela Memoli, a bathroom attendant, has been placed under house arrest in connection with the assault of 26-year-old student Giuditta D’Elia in Rossani Park. Memoli is believed to be responsible, along with four other women, for the beating of the student. The incident took place in the park, and further investigations are underway concerning the other four individuals involved. The arrest marks a significant development in the case, with authorities focusing on identifying all parties responsible for the attack. The motive behind the assault remains under investigation as legal proceedings commence.
